Vegan recipe for success as Greggs sees sales uplift
Newcastle-based national bakery chain Greggs has reported a total sales increase of 15 per cent in the first 19 weeks of 2019.
The company reported that like-for-like sales in company-managed shops grew by 11.1 per cent in the 19 week period.
Greggs’ performance was primarily bolstered by the success of the brand’s vegan-friendly sausage roll, which gained huge publicity after its launch in January and was rolled out nationally after “demand outstripped supply” in participating stores.
It has also invested in having a presence in food-on-the-go locations, travel hubs and workplace areas.
Following the results, Greggs have indicated that forecasted sales for 2019 will be “materially higher” than the company was initially expecting.
